René Thiry

French mathematician and university professor (1886-1968)

Key Facts

  • René Thiry's place of birth was Langres[2].
  • René Thiry passed away in La Seyne-sur-Mer[4].
  • René Thiry was born on +1886-06-26T00:00:00Z[3].
  • René Thiry died on +1968-10-05T00:00:00Z[5].
  • René Thiry held citizenship in France[7].
  • René Thiry's professions included university teacher[6].
  • René Thiry's education included a stint at École Normale Supérieure[8].
  • René Thiry was educated at University of Strasbourg[9].
  • René Thiry's doctoral advisor was Henri Villat[10].
  • René Thiry received the Knight of the Legion of Honour[11].
  • René Thiry was a member of French Academy of Sciences[12].
  • René Thiry was a member of Comité des Travaux Historiques et Scientifiques[13].
